I inherited an opened FitBit One from a deceased relative. I already contacted FitBit support and we cannot locate his account, and any serial number from the box cannot locate the device in your system. 

When I charge the FitBit, it sometimes lights up with the battery indicator but I can’t turn it on.

 

Is this a lost cause? Is there any other identifying information that can be used to help salvage this, what appears to be, a barely used FitBit One?

Did you set it up? When t is set up it takes over for the new person  using it. It does not need to be removed from another account. When it is set up by someone new it is removed from the other account
